About the Workshop:
A three day workshop, to be held from the 11th to the 13th of October 2011, the Indo German Script development workshop is organized by the Mumbai Academy of Moving Image and Life Entertainment, Germany in association with “Germany and India 2011-2012- Infinite Opportunities”, Goethe Institute, PRIMEHOUSE, dffb, HFF and SKW Schwarz
Mr. Shyam Benegal will deliver the key note address. Consulate General of Germany in Mumbai, Mr. Theo Heldman will be the Chief Guest at the Inaugural session of the Workshop The three day workshop will include discussions by eminent global and Indian speakers including the renowned director; Dani Levy, known for his numerous films, including ‘My Fuhrer’ and ‘Go for Zucker’ , Screenwriter and Director : Sooni Taraporavela’s, Screenwriter; Anjum Rajabali, screenwriter and Writer and Director; Thorsten Schulz amongst others A case study will also be presented at the workshop, on how collaboration between Indian and German Writers and Directors might work. The intensive workshops will be held from 10 AM till 8:30 PM for the three consecutive days.

Eligibility criteria:
Due to the limited number of seats (80), the workshop is only open to Screenwriters, Directors and Producers who have completed either one film or are in the process of completing their first film.
Film Students either enrolled in Scriptwriting or Direction at a recognized institution may also apply for the workshop. Should the eligibility criteria be met, seats will be allotted on a first come first serve basis upon registration and payment of the workshop fee of Rs 3000. |
